Large Tilt and Turn Windows Tilt and turn windows provide a double-action opening fenestration that can be operated in two different ways. They can be tilted for a healthy airflow, cleaning access and security or swing them fully in like a front door. They are easy to operate with the large modern handle that controls 4 different modes. They include tilt, lock, turn, and micro-ventilation. The tilt feature opens the window horizontally which allows fresh air to enter your house in a controlled manner. It also allows you to clean the window from within your home without having to leave. In turn mode the window opens from 0 to 90% of its sash width. This is a great opening for ventilation, cleaning and fire escape. The lock mode has multi-point locking to protect you from intruders and burglars. While there are numerous advantages of these windows, there are problems that can occur if they aren't properly maintained. If the sash hasn't been adjusted to the correct opening angle, or if it is opened and closed in a reckless way it could begin to experience problems such as stiffness, air leakages and hardware damage. In addition it is important to keep windows clean because dust and dirt may build up on the hinges' insides, which will eventually affect the performance of the hardware. Another issue that could arise is condensation build-up in the window frames, which can be difficult to eliminate. It is highly recommended to call your window repair shop in the event of any of these problems. The good news is that this issue is not very common. It can be avoided by regularly examining and maintaining the windows to ensure that they function properly. It's only 15 to 20 minutes twice per year to make an adjustment.
